A "choose-your-own-adventure" approach that's "good, cheap and fast" governs this Penn Quarter counter-serve, where guests choose naan, chaat, rice or salad as a base for "yum" "mix 'n' match" meats, veggies and sauces; its simple modern storefront is a "convenient" stop after visiting nearby museums and the Mall.
